Hamburg snap up former Leverkusen defender Spahic

Hamburg - Hamburger SV have confirmed the signing of Bosnia-Herzegovina defender Emir Spahic.

'A top-quality player'

The 34-year-old, who was out of contract after being released by Bayer 04 Leverkusen in April, has signed a one-year deal with the Bundesliga ever-presents that will keep him in the Hanseatic metropolis until 30 June 2015.

“We’re delighted to be able to sign a proven defensive expert in Emir Spahic,” said Hamburg’s director of football Peter Knäbel. “Emir has the experience, quality and presence on the pitch to become a key player of our side, and he’ll also be able to help our younger players in particular.”

The Red Shorts’ chairman Dietmar Beiersdorfer was equally enthusiastic: “We’ve managed to acquire a top-quality player on a free transfer, and one who'll help give the team stability.”

Spahic appeared 49 times in the Bundesliga for Leverkusen, scoring three goals, while playing 14 games in the UEFA Champions League for the Rhineland side.
